Erosion Control
Erosion control is crucial for protecting soil health and preventing habitat degradation. We implement measures such as installing barriers, planting vegetation, and using ground cover to stabilise soil and prevent erosion. These efforts are vital in maintaining the integrity of ecosystems, ensuring that habitats remain conducive to wildlife survival.

Habitat Creation
We design and implement habitat creation projects that provide safe and suitable environments for wildlife. By creating new habitats and enhancing existing ones, we support the conservation of Australia's unique species. Our projects include building nesting sites, planting food sources, and developing water resources to promote biodiversity.

APZ & Fire Protection
Constance Conservation is dedicated to implementing Asset Protection Zones (APZ) and fire protection measures to reduce the risk of wildfires. By managing vegetation and creating firebreaks, we protect both human communities and wildlife habitats. Our proactive approach ensures that ecosystems remain resilient against the threat of fire.

Native Seed Collection
We conduct native seed collection to preserve and propagate indigenous plant species. These seeds are used in restoration projects to enhance biodiversity and support habitat regeneration. By maintaining a diverse seed bank, this initiative not only aids in the recovery of degraded areas but also strengthens the genetic diversity of native plant populations.
